Exploring the Secrets of Champagne Production

Champagne, a indulgence drink synonymous with elegance, holds a legendary place in the world of beverages. Crafted in the heart of France's famed Champagne region, its production is a complex process involving age-old techniques and rigorous attention to detail. From the selection of grapes to the final fermentation, each stage shapes the bouquet that defines this iconical effervescent wine.

The journey begins with carefully cultivated grapes, predominantly Chardonnay, Pinot Noir, and Pinot Meunier. These valuable fruits are collected at their peak ripeness, ensuring the foundation of a truly outstanding Champagne. Following harvesting, the grapes undergo crushing to yield the must. This crucial juice is then transformed into wine, a process shaped by the region's unique terroir.

  • Subsequent to the first fermentation, the Champagne undergoes a distinctive second fermentation within the bottle itself. This process, known as tirage, introduces yeast and sugar, resulting the characteristic effervescence that defines Champagne.
  • Over time this second fermentation, minute bubbles form, building within the bottle. The pressure created by these bubbles alters the wine, enhancing its flavor and nuance.
  • Finally, after a period of maturation, the Champagne is ready for consumption. Each bottle has been carefully crafted, a testament to the expertise of the Champagne producers.

Champagne's Versatility Beyond the Glass

Champagne, often associated with celebrations and special occasions, is a beverage that boasts much more than just its celebratory aura. This versatile sparkling wine, celebrated for its delicate bubbles and complex flavors, has become an increasingly sought-after ingredient in the culinary world. Chefs are discovering its ability to complement a wide range of dishes, from savory first courses to decadent desserts.

  • Indeed, Champagne's acidity provides a crisp balance to rich and fatty foods, while its subtle fruitiness adds a layer of complexity to sauces and marinades.
  • Additionally, its effervescence can elevate simple dishes into something truly special.
